Pentax S1 vs Sony WX50 Overview
Lets take a closer look at the Pentax S1 versus Sony WX50, both Small Sensor Compact cameras by competitors Pentax and Sony. The image resolution of the S1 (14MP) and the WX50 (16MP) is relatively close and both cameras posses the identical sensor size (1/2.3").

The S1 was introduced 11 months before the WX50 which means that they are of a similar age. Each of these cameras feature the same body design (Compact).

Pentax S1 vs Sony WX50 Physical Comparison
For anyone who is planning to travel with your camera regularly, you need to consider its weight and measurements. The Pentax S1 offers exterior dimensions of 114mm x 58mm x 28mm (4.5" x 2.3" x 1.1") along with a weight of 157 grams (0.35 lbs) and the Sony WX50 has proportions of 92mm x 52mm x 19mm (3.6" x 2.0" x 0.7") having a weight of 117 grams (0.26 lbs).

Pentax S1 vs Sony WX50 Sensor Comparison
Normally, it's difficult to picture the difference in sensor dimensions purely by viewing specifications. The pic here might give you a greater sense of the sensor sizes in the S1 and WX50.
To sum up, both of the cameras feature the identical sensor size albeit different resolution. You can count on the Sony WX50 to render extra detail using its extra 2MP. Higher resolution can also enable you to crop shots way more aggressively. The more aged S1 will be disadvantaged in sensor tech.
